Jak przekonwertować TIFF do XLSX za pomocą GroupDocs.Conversion dla .NET
Wstęp
Konwersja obrazów TIFF do arkuszy kalkulacyjnych Excel może znacznie zwiększyć możliwości zarządzania danymi, umożliwiając wydajną manipulację i analizę informacji wizualnych. Ten samouczek przeprowadzi Cię przez korzystanie z GroupDocs.Conversion dla .NET aby bezproblemowo konwertować pliki TIFF do XLSX.
Czego się nauczysz
- Jak skonfigurować i zainstalować GroupDocs.Conversion dla platformy .NET.
- Proces konwersji pliku TIFF do arkusza kalkulacyjnego programu Excel krok po kroku.
- Kluczowe opcje konfiguracji w narzędziu do konwersji.
- Praktyczne zastosowania tej funkcji w scenariuszach z życia wziętych.
Gotowy do nurkowania? Zacznijmy od upewnienia się, że spełniasz wymagania wstępne przed rozpoczęciem swojej przygody z kodowaniem.
Wymagania wstępne
Zanim zaczniemy, upewnij się, że masz następujące rzeczy:
Wymagane biblioteki i zależności
- GroupDocs.Conversion dla .NET wersja 25.3.0 lub nowsza.
Wymagania dotyczące konfiguracji środowiska
- Środowisko programistyczne obsługujące język C#, takie jak Visual Studio.
- Podstawowa znajomość operacji na plikach w języku C#.
Wymagania wstępne dotyczące wiedzy
- Znajomość korzystania z NuGet Package Manager lub .NET CLI do zarządzania pakietami.
- Zrozumienie podstawowej składni i pojęć języka C#.
Po sprawdzeniu tych warunków wstępnych możesz kontynuować. Omówmy teraz, jak skonfigurować GroupDocs.Conversion w projekcie.
Konfigurowanie GroupDocs.Conversion dla .NET
Aby rozpocząć korzystanie z GroupDocs.Conversion, zainstaluj niezbędny pakiet w środowisku programistycznym.
Instrukcje instalacji
Konsola Menedżera Pakietów NuGet
Install-Package GroupDocs.Conversion -Version 25.3.0
Interfejs wiersza poleceń .NET
dotnet add package GroupDocs.Conversion --version 25.3.0
Etapy uzyskania licencji
- Bezpłatna wersja próbna:Rozpocznij bezpłatny okres próbny, aby poznać funkcje.
- Licencja tymczasowa:Uzyskaj tymczasową licencję na rozszerzone użytkowanie bez ograniczeń.
- Zakup:Jeśli uważasz, że to narzędzie jest dla Ciebie przydatne, rozważ zakup pełnej licencji.
Teraz, gdy GroupDocs.Conversion jest zainstalowany, zainicjujmy go i skonfigurujmy w projekcie za pomocą języka C#.
Podstawowa inicjalizacja
Oto jak zacząć inicjalizację konwertera:
using System;
using System.IO;
using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;
// Zdefiniuj ścieżkę do katalogu wyjściowego
string outputFolder = Path.Combine("YOUR_OUTPUT_DIRECTORY");
string outputFile = Path.Combine(outputFolder, "tif-converted-to.xlsx");
// Załaduj plik źródłowy TIFF. Zastąp 'YOUR_DOCUMENT_DIRECTORY\sample.tif' rzeczywistą ścieżką pliku TIFF.
using (var converter = new GroupDocs.Conversion.Converter(@"YOUR_DOCUMENT_DIRECTORY\sample.tif"))
{
// Skonfiguruj opcje konwersji do formatu XLSX
var options = new SpreadsheetConvertOptions();
// Wykonaj konwersję i zapisz dane wyjściowe jako plik XLSX w określonym katalogu
converter.Convert(outputFile, options);
}
W tym fragmencie kodu:
- Definiujemy folder wyjściowy i przygotowujemy nazwę pliku dla naszego pliku Excel.
- Załaduj plik TIFF za pomocą
GroupDocs.Conversion.Converter
. - Skonfiguruj opcje konwersji specyficzne dla arkuszy kalkulacyjnych za pomocą
SpreadsheetConvertOptions
.
Przewodnik wdrażania
Teraz, gdy już omówiliśmy szczegółowo każdy etap konwersji pliku TIFF do formatu XLSX.
Ładowanie pliku źródłowego
Zacznij od załadowania pliku źródłowego TIFF. Obejmuje to określenie ścieżki, w której przechowywany jest obraz i upewnienie się, że jest on dostępny do konwersji.
using (var converter = new GroupDocs.Conversion.Converter(@"YOUR_DOCUMENT_DIRECTORY\sample.tif"))
{
// Logika konwersji jest następująca
}
Konfigurowanie opcji konwersji
Określ format, do którego chcesz przekonwertować swój plik. Tutaj używamy SpreadsheetConvertOptions
aby kierować do XLSX.
var options = new SpreadsheetConvertOptions();
Wykonywanie konwersji
Na koniec należy wykonać konwersję, przekazując ścieżkę wyjściową i opcje konwersji:
converter.Convert(outputFile, options);
To polecenie konwertuje plik TIFF do formatu XLSX i zapisuje go w określonym katalogu.
Porady dotyczące rozwiązywania problemów
- Upewnij się, że wszystkie ścieżki są ustawione poprawnie, aby uniknąć
FileNotFoundException
. - Sprawdź dokładnie, czy posiadasz uprawnienia do odczytu i zapisu w odpowiednich katalogach.
- Jeśli konwersja się nie powiedzie, sprawdź, czy plik wejściowy TIFF nie jest uszkodzony.
Zastosowania praktyczne
Tę funkcję można wykorzystać w kilku scenariuszach z życia wziętych:
- Ekstrakcja danych:Konwersja zeskanowanych dokumentów do edytowalnych arkuszy kalkulacyjnych w celu analizy danych.
- Automatyczne raportowanie:Automatyczne generowanie raportów ze źródeł danych opartych na obrazach.
- Integracja z systemami biznesowymi:Integracja przekonwertowanych plików z systemami ERP w celu usprawnienia zarządzania danymi.
Poznaj sposób integracji GroupDocs.Conversion z istniejącymi aplikacjami .NET w celu zwiększenia funkcjonalności i usprawnienia przepływów pracy.
Rozważania dotyczące wydajności
Podczas korzystania z GroupDocs.Conversion należy wziąć pod uwagę następujące wskazówki, aby zoptymalizować wydajność:
- Zarządzanie pamięcią:Usuwaj obiekty w odpowiedni sposób, aby zwolnić pamięć.
- Przetwarzanie wsadowe: W przypadku przetwarzania dużych zbiorów danych obsługuj wiele plików w partiach.
- Wykorzystanie zasobów:Monitoruj wykorzystanie zasobów aplikacji, aby uniknąć wąskich gardeł.
Stosowanie się do tych najlepszych praktyk gwarantuje sprawną i płynną konwersję, zwłaszcza w przypadku dużych wolumenów danych.
Wniosek
Postępując zgodnie z tym przewodnikiem, nauczyłeś się, jak konwertować pliki TIFF do formatu XLSX za pomocą GroupDocs.Conversion dla .NET. To narzędzie upraszcza proces przekształcania danych wizualnych w praktyczne spostrzeżenia przechowywane w arkuszach kalkulacyjnych. Aby pogłębić swoją wiedzę i odkryć więcej funkcji, zajrzyj do oficjalnej dokumentacji i poeksperymentuj z różnymi ustawieniami konwersji.
Następne kroki
- Poznaj inne formaty plików obsługiwane przez GroupDocs.Conversion.
- Zintegruj tę funkcjonalność z większymi projektami lub przepływami pracy.
Gotowy, aby to wypróbować? Wdróż te kroki już dziś i wykorzystaj moc płynnej transformacji danych!
Sekcja FAQ
P: Czy mogę konwertować wiele plików TIFF jednocześnie? O: Tak, można zmodyfikować kod, aby przetwarzać partie, iterując po zbiorze ścieżek plików.
P: Co się stanie, jeśli konwersja się nie powiedzie z powodu nieobsługiwanego formatu? A: Upewnij się, że plik TIFF jest zgodny i sprawdź, czy są dostępne aktualizacje oprogramowania lub poprawki, które mogą rozwiązać ten problem.
P: Jak poradzić sobie z błędami podczas konwersji? A: Zaimplementuj w kodzie bloki try-catch, aby sprawnie zarządzać wyjątkami.
P: Czy GroupDocs.Conversion można używać na urządzeniach mobilnych? O: To narzędzie jest przeznaczone przede wszystkim dla aplikacji .NET, więc najlepiej sprawdza się w środowiskach komputerowych i serwerowych.
P: Czy istnieją jakieś ograniczenia przy konwersji dużych plików TIFF? A: Wydajność może się różnić w zależności od zasobów systemowych. Rozważ optymalizację środowiska, aby uzyskać lepsze wyniki.
Zasoby
- Dokumentacja: Dokumentacja konwersji GroupDocs
- Odniesienie do API: Odwołanie do API GroupDocs
- Pobierać: Najnowsze wydania
- Zakup: Kup produkty GroupDocs
- Bezpłatna wersja próbna: Rozpocznij bezpłatny okres próbny
- Licencja tymczasowa: Uzyskaj tymczasową licencję
- Wsparcie: Forum wsparcia GroupDocs
Rozpocznij proces konwersji z przekonaniem i wykorzystaj GroupDocs.Conversion dla .NET, aby usprawnić procesy zarządzania danymi!